New York Yankees @ Washington Senators

1933-05-31 Β· Day game Β· Griffith Stadium Β· 2:23

Washington Senators defeated New York Yankees 12–7. Washington Senators put up 5 in the 8th. Tommy Thomas earned the win and Bill McAfee picked up the save. Tony Lazzeri went 2-for-5 with 1 HR and 2 RBI.
